Genetically modified organisms (GMOs) can offer advantages for farmers, consumers, and the environment, though they also come with debates and concerns. Below are some of the main benefits that current evidence highlights.
Higher yields and reliability
GM crops are often engineered to resist insects, diseases, or harsh conditions like drought, which can lead to higher and more stable yields compared with conventional varieties. Meta-analyses of many studies have found average yield increases of around 20% or more and improved farm profits where these crops are adopted.
Less pesticide use and environmental impact
Insect-resistant GM crops can reduce the need for chemical insecticides because the plant itself can fend off certain pests. Analyses of global data report roughly one‑third fewer chemical pesticides used on GM fields, which can lower environmental contamination and reduce greenhouse gas emissions from spraying operations.
Economic benefits for farmers
Because GM crops can reduce losses from pests and stress and may require fewer inputs, farmers often see higher net income per hectare. These gains can be especially important for smallholder farmers in developing countries, where improved yields translate directly into better food security and household income.
Improved nutrition and food quality
Some GM foods are designed to have better nutritional profiles, such as rice enriched with beta‑carotene (a source of vitamin A) to help prevent deficiency‑related blindness. Others are modified for traits like reduced formation of harmful compounds when cooked, better taste, or longer shelf life, which can cut food waste.
Food security and global goals
By producing more food on the same land with fewer inputs, GM crops can support a more stable and affordable food supply in the face of population growth and climate stress. These contributions align with international goals to reduce hunger and poverty and to promote more sustainable agriculture.
